XLS to PDF Conversion Explained
Converting .XLS to .PDF transforms a dynamic, legacy binary spreadsheet into a static, fixed-layout document. People convert .XLS to .PDF to share financial reports, invoices, or data summaries without requiring the recipient to install spreadsheet software. You gain universal compatibility, predictable printing, and layout preservation. You lose all editability, formulas, macros, and dynamic cell references. The main trade-off is sacrificing data manipulation for visual consistency. This conversion is a bad idea if the recipient needs to extract the raw data, run calculations, or sort rows.
Typical Tasks and Users
- Accountants and Financial Analysts: Converting legacy balance sheets or expense reports into read-only documents for secure client distribution.
- Archivists: Migrating old Excel 97-2003 records into a stable, long-term archival format like PDF/A.
- HR Departments: Distributing finalized timesheets or employee schedules generated from older internal systems.
- Legal Professionals: Submitting financial evidence in court where documents must be immutable, easily printable, and visually exact.
Software & Tool Support
- Microsoft Excel: The native application for opening legacy .XLS files. It includes a built-in export function to save directly to .PDF.
- LibreOffice Calc: A free, open-source alternative that handles legacy .XLS files accurately and includes a native .PDF export tool.
- Apache POI: A Java library for reading .XLS (HSSF) files programmatically in enterprise environments.
- Pandas: A Python data analysis library that can read .XLS (via the
xlrd dependency) and export data, which can then be routed to .PDF generators like ReportLab. - Adobe Acrobat: The standard software for viewing, editing, and securing the resulting .PDF files.
Pros and Cons of the Conversion
- Pro: Universal Compatibility. .PDF files open on any device, browser, or operating system without specialized spreadsheet software.
- Pro: Visual Fidelity. Fonts, cell borders, and charts remain exactly as formatted, preventing layout shifts across different screens.
- Pro: Security. .PDF supports strong encryption, password protection, and digital signatures, whereas .XLS relies on weak legacy protection.
- Con: Loss of Editability. Cells, rows, and columns become static text and vector graphics.
- Con: Formula Destruction. Underlying calculations and VBA macros are permanently stripped from the file.
- Con: Pagination Issues. Wide spreadsheets often break across multiple .PDF pages, making large data grids difficult to read.
- Con: Data Extraction Difficulty. Copying tabular data from a .PDF back into a spreadsheet often breaks the column structure.
Conversion Difficulties & Why Convert.Guru
Converting .XLS to .PDF is a complex rendering task. The converter must parse the proprietary Microsoft OLE Compound File format, map legacy fonts, and calculate cell dimensions. The biggest technical difficulty is pagination. Spreadsheets are continuous grids, while .PDF requires fixed page boundaries. Poor conversion tools often cut off wide columns, rasterize text into blurry images, or fail to render legacy charts.
Convert.Guru handles this conversion accurately by using a robust rendering engine that maps .XLS cell structures directly to .PDF vector objects. It preserves text as searchable data rather than rasterizing it, handles legacy font substitution gracefully, and optimizes page scaling to fit wide tables onto standard page sizes without arbitrary cut-offs.
XLS vs. PDF: What is the better choice?
| Feature | .XLS | .PDF |
| Data Structure | Dynamic grid, cells, sheets | Fixed layout, pages |
| Editability | Full (formulas, macros, data) | Read-only (mostly static) |
| Format Type | Proprietary binary (legacy) | Open standard (ISO 32000) |
| Primary Use | Data analysis and calculation | Document sharing and printing |
| Security | Weak legacy password protection | Strong encryption and signatures |
Which format should you choose?
Choose .XLS (or upgrade to .XLSX) if the file is still actively used for data entry, financial modeling, or requires formula calculations. Choose .PDF if you need to send a finalized invoice, report, or receipt to a client who only needs to read or print the document.
Avoid this conversion if the recipient needs to analyze the data. If you must share data universally while maintaining structure, convert .XLS to .CSV instead. If you want to modernize the spreadsheet while keeping it editable, convert .XLS to .XLSX.
Conclusion
Converting .XLS to .PDF makes sense when you need to freeze legacy spreadsheet data into a secure, universally readable document for sharing or archiving. The biggest limitation to watch for is the permanent loss of formulas and the awkward pagination of wide data grids. Convert.Guru provides a reliable solution for this exact conversion by ensuring accurate cell rendering, smart page scaling, and searchable text, allowing you to modernize legacy reports without sacrificing visual fidelity.
About the XLS to PDF Converter
Convert.Guru makes it fast and easy to convert legacy Excel spreadsheets to PDF online. The XLS to PDF converter runs entirely in your browser, so there’s no software to install and no account required. Powered by one of the industry’s largest and most trusted file format databases—maintained for more than 25 years—our technology reliably identifies XLS spreadsheets even when they are damaged or incorrectly named. Uploaded files are automatically deleted after conversion to protect your privacy.